My father recently died from lung disorders caused by his addiction to cigarettes. My mother spent the last 10 years and all of their life savings caring for my disabled father who was suffering from these lung disorders. It is stated on his death certificate that he died from illnesses caused by tobacco products. Does my mother have any legal recourse against the producers of Camels, Chesterfields, or does she have access to any funds from class action lawsuits against members of the tobacco industry?

My condolences on your loss. You may want to contact some of the tobacco class action lawyers or the state attorney general's office in your state.
